5. you think teaching as a profession is viewed at par with corporate jobs?

Definitely NO. Very few like teaching since they lack the interest, communication skills, and facing the people. The top one third who is an academically good look at more career prospects in big industries and abroad. The second set looks for teaching jobs and most of them will have a part-time business / Farming background. There is a big disparity in the emoluments between the two class encouraging. 


6. How can we adopt technology to make teaching more effective?

Technology gives the power to create a new Model of connected Teaching. 

Spend about 80% on technology and keep 20% for the professional development of teachers. Allow sufficient time for the teachers to learn the technology and use it to the full potential. Do stick to one platform for a couple of years. 


7. Why does India need more educators like you? 

More than half of our population is less than 25 years old. This means the majority of them will be in schools and colleges. The student Teacher ratio in India is not encouraging. 

India needs more part-time educators like me. Practicing people can teach more about their experience. Retired people should all spend time in educating students voluntarily. 

This is the best way we can add value to education.
